萎靡不振网萎靡不振网

OPPO Find X8 Ultra 4月发布,印象旗舰再晋级

对大人来说,月发印象这些贴纸或许无所谓,但对孩子来说,游戏机和贴纸都是宝贵的宝藏。

经循线追寻,旗舰警方于当日14时左右,在外省将嫌疑人马某、顾某成功捕获,全案告破仅用7个小时。到现场后,再晋民警没有急于评判对错,而是搬来小马扎,与乡民们围坐在一起,耐性倾听两边定见。

OPPO Find X8 Ultra 4月发布,印象旗舰再晋级

民警现场对杨某开具了路途交通安全违法行为处理通知书,月发印象并勒令其于15日内将一切不合法改装的内容进行撤除,完结恢复。各地公安机关坚持和打开新时代枫桥经历,旗舰坚持抓前端、治未病,尽力从源头上防备和削减各类对立胶葛。湖口县公安局一边完善防溺水安全防护体系建造,再晋一边将辖区内水域划定职责规模,再晋发起社区干部、网格员、志愿者等群防群治力气,一起看护涉水区域安全。

OPPO Find X8 Ultra 4月发布,印象旗舰再晋级

针对夏日治安规则特色,月发印象公安部党委安置全国公安机关打开‘夏日举动,月发印象有力保护了夏日社会晤安全安稳,也成为公安机关保护安稳、服务公民的一张亮丽手刺。坚持防备为先,旗舰削减各类危险危险、对立胶葛江西省湖口县,水资源丰厚,江河湖库很多,常有人在临水区域游玩。

OPPO Find X8 Ultra 4月发布,印象旗舰再晋级

凭借着丰厚的调停经历,再晋民警晓之以理、动之以情,向两边解说法律法规,剖析对立胶葛缘由,引导他们换位考虑。

福州铁路公安处处长何超介绍,月发印象各车站派出所自动加强与铁路企业等相关部分谈判研判,保证广阔旅客安全、有序、顺利出行。//以分钟级的核算特点为例,旗舰看一下时刻窗口初始化进程privatetransientMetricrollingCounterInMinute=newArrayMetric(60,60*1000,false);publicLeapArray(intsampleCount,intintervalInMs){AssertUtil.isTrue(sampleCount>0,bucketcountisinvalid:+sampleCount);AssertUtil.isTrue(intervalInMs>0,totaltimeintervaloftheslidingwindowshouldbepositive);AssertUtil.isTrue(intervalInMs%sampleCount==0,timespanneedstobeevenlydivided);//windowLengthInMs=60*1000/60=1000滑动窗口时刻长度,旗舰可见sentinel默许将单位时刻分为了60个滑动窗口进行数据核算this.windowLengthInMs=intervalInMs/sampleCount;//60*1000this.intervalInMs=intervalInMs;//60this.intervalInSecond=intervalInMs/1000.0;//60this.sampleCount=sampleCount;//数组长度60this.array=newAtomicReferenceArray(sampleCount);}/***Getbucketitematprovidedtimestamp.**paramtimeMillisavalidtimestampinmilliseconds*returncurrentbucketitematprovidedtimestampifthetimeisvalid;nulliftimeisinvalid*/publicWindowWrapcurrentWindow(longtimeMillis){if(timeMillisold.windowStart()){/**(old)*B0B1B2NULLB4*|_______||_______|_______|_______|_______|_______||___*...120014001600180020002200timestamp*^*time=1676*startTimeofBucket2:400,deprecated,shouldbereset**Ifthestarttimestampofoldbucketisbehindprovidedtime,thatmeans*thebucketisdeprecated.Wehavetoresetthebuckettocurrent{codewindowStart}.*Notethattheresetandclean-upoperationsarehardtobeatomic,*soweneedaupdatelocktoguaranteethecorrectnessofbucketupdate.**Theupdatelockisconditional(tinyscope)andwilltakeeffectonlywhen*bucketisdeprecated,soinmostcasesitwontleadtoperformanceloss.*/if(updateLock.tryLock()){try{//Successfullygettheupdatelock,nowweresetthebucket.returnresetWindowTo(old,windowStart);}finally{updateLock.unlock();}}else{//Contentionfailed,thethreadwillyielditstimeslicetowaitforbucketavailable.Thread.yield();}}elseif(windowStart。

2.2初始化2.2.1Context初始化在初始化slot职责链部分前,再晋还履行了context的初始化,再晋里边触及几个重要概念,需求解释一下:能够发现在Context初始化的进程中,会把EntranceNode加入到Root子节点中(实践Root自身是一个特别的EntranceNode),并把EntranceNode放到contextNameNodeMap中。•广泛的开源生态:月发印象Sentinel供给开箱即用的与其它开源结构/库的整合模块,例如与SpringCloud、ApacheDubbo、gRPC、Quarkus的整合。

项目结构以下首要剖析core包里的内容2.1注解进口2.1.1Entry、旗舰Context、旗舰NodeSphU门面类的办法出参都是Entry,Entry能够理解为每次进入资源的一个凭据,假如调用SphO.entry()或许SphU.entry()能获取Entry方针,代表获取了凭据,没有被限流,不然抛出一个BlockException。•Entry是一个抽象类,再晋CtEntry是Entry的完结,再晋CtEntry持有Context和调用链的信息Context的源码注释如下,ThisclassholdsmetadataofcurrentinvocationNode的源码注释Holdsreal-timestatisticsforresourcesNode中保存了对资源的实时数据的核算,Sentinel中的限流或许降级等功用便是经过Node中的数据进行判别的。

赞(53177)
未经允许不得转载:>萎靡不振网 » OPPO Find X8 Ultra 4月发布,印象旗舰再晋级